2025 Supreme(Online)(Ker) 53829

IN THE HIGH COURT OF KERALA AT ERNAKULAM
DR. KAUSER EDAPPAGATH, J
REJANI.K.B – Appellant
Versus
STATE OF KERALA – Respondent
WP(CRL.) NO. 1654 OF 2025

Headnote:This judgment concerns a writ petition for the premature release of a convict. The petitioner, REJANI.K.B, requested the Court to direct the respondents to consider her application (Ext.P2). The Court ordered the second respondent to dispose of the application within two months, thereby adjudicating on the procedural requirements for consideration. The legal issue revolved around the timely consideration of such applications. The Court reaffirmed the necessity of adherence to legal protocols in addressing prisoner petitions.

Result: The Court directed the second respondent to consider Ext.P2 application and pass orders in accordance with law within a period of two months.

J U D G M E N T

The petitioner is the wife of the convict, who is undergoing imprisonment at Central Prison and Correctional Home, Viyyur. The petitioner filed Ext.P2 application for premature release of the convict. The limited prayer in this writ petition is to give a direction to the respondents to consider Ext.P2 application and pass appropriate orders.

Having heard Sri.Subash Chandran, the learned counsel for the petitioner and Sri.E.C.Bineesh, the learned Senior Public Prosecutor, this writ petition is disposed of, directing the respondent No.2 to consider Ext.P2 application and pass orders in accordance with law within a period of two months from the date of receipt of a copy of this judgment.
